The Conservation Station Renews Support for CCMF

The California City Management Foundation (CCMF) announced that The Conservation Station is continuing its support of the California city management community as a 2021 CCMF Corporate Benefactor Sponsor.

The Conservation Station is a locally owned and operated recycling center located in the heart of Santa Clarita. They opened their doors in July of 2008 as means to help the local community in their efforts to save the environment by recycling everyday items such as aluminum cans, plastic soda bottles, and paper.

“CCMF is grateful for The Conservation Station’s continued partnership. Your commitment to supporting excellence in California’s city management profession allows us to provide our members with key resources and services,” said CCMF President Ken Striplin.

CCMF corporate sponsors enjoy a number of benefits, including sponsorship recognition on the CCMF website, access to the CCMF weekly electronic newsletter and invitations to members-only activities and special events at the annual League of California Cities City Manager Department conference.
